Along the path, try your luck at fishing in the fjord or explore the Vaulen beach on nice summer days there are good possibilities for swimming. Further south, you will see the "skjeve tårn" (the leaning tower) a tower in concrete that was built as a test, to see if it was possible to build a 60-meters-high tower with an inclination of 60 degrees . In this area, concrete platforms were built over a period of about 20 years. Now you will find offices and apartments here as well as the local football team, Viking's football stadium.

Access:

  • By foot: The northernmost point of the path is the new pedestrian bridge over the railway at Kvalsberg in Hillevåg. The easiest access to this bridge is from the northern side of the road bridge that crosses the double track at the shop, Felleskjøpet, in Sandviksveien, or along the path from Solhøgda in Hillevåg.
  • By train to Jåttåvågen and go north
